The Napdragon is a huge red dragon which is the very first dragon a player will see. During the day, it is always napping in one of three locations; On a hill near Elderwood , a small mound in the middle of the Plains, or on top of the cliff to the right of the entrance. During the night, the Napdragon isn't asleep, but is still neutral, and won't attack until aggravated. Due to the fact that the Napdragon spawns in a low-level area, a player who is still a Novice cannot damage or aggro it.

Sleeping (not resting) in an inn or your bed will allow it to respawn, just like other Gold and Silver Crown Monsters.
